Find k if the following matrix is singular:

`[("k" - 1, 2, 3),(3, 1, 2),(1, -2, 4)]`

उत्तर

Let C = `[("k" - 1, 2, 3),(3, 1, 2),(1, -2, 4)]`

Since C is a singular matrix, ICI = 0

∴ `|("k" - 1, 2, 3),(3, 1, 2),(1, -2, 4)|` = 0

∴ (k – 1)(4 + 4) – 2(12 – 2) + 3( – 6 – 1) = 0

∴ 8k – 8 – 20 – 21 = 0

∴ 8k = 49

∴ k = `49/8`
